What is Laser Gum Contouring?
Laser gum contouring, also known as laser gingivectomy or gum reshaping, is a dental procedure that uses a focused laser beam to remove excess gum tissue. This treatment is ideal for correcting a gummy smile, where too much gum shows when smiling, or for treating uneven gum lines that affect the appearance of teeth. Beyond cosmetic reasons, laser gum contouring can also address gum disease by removing infected tissue and promoting healthy regeneration.
Benefits of Laser Gum Contouring
Laser technology provides several advantages over traditional scalpel-based gum surgery:
Precision and Control: The laser allows the dentist to target specific areas of gum tissue with pinpoint accuracy, preserving healthy tissue.
Minimized Bleeding: The laser cauterizes blood vessels during the procedure, reducing bleeding significantly.
Reduced Discomfort: Patients often report less pain and swelling post-procedure.
Faster Healing: Laser gum contouring promotes quicker recovery, allowing patients to return to normal oral care sooner.
Lower Risk of Infection: The laser sterilizes the treated area, minimizing infection risks.
Who is a Candidate for Laser Gum Contouring?
Laser gum contouring is suitable for patients with:
Excess gum tissue affecting smile aesthetics
Uneven gum lines or asymmetrical gums
Mild to moderate periodontal disease requiring removal of diseased tissue
Excess gum tissue due to genetics or medications
Gums that have receded, requiring reshaping to improve dental function

The Laser Gum Contouring Procedure
The process typically begins with a consultation and a detailed oral examination. Once you are deemed a suitable candidate, the procedure itself usually takes under an hour and is performed under local anesthesia to ensure comfort.
Using a dental laser, the dentist gently reshapes or removes excess gum tissue. Because the laser seals blood vessels during the procedure, you can expect minimal bleeding. After contouring, the gums are left smooth and even, enhancing both smile appearance and oral health.
Post-Procedure Care and Recovery
After laser gum contouring, patients should follow specific care instructions to promote healing and prevent complications:
Avoid eating hard or spicy foods for several days.
Maintain gentle oral hygiene with a soft toothbrush.
Use any prescribed mouth rinses or medications.
Avoid smoking or tobacco products, as they can delay healing.
Attend follow-up visits for assessment.
Most patients experience minor discomfort that resolves quickly, with full recovery in 1 to 2 weeks.
